| Index | index by Group | index by Distribution | index by Vendor | index by creation date | index by Name | Mirrors | Help | Search |
| Name: Bastille | Distribution: Linux-Mandrake |
| Version: 1.2.0.pre17 | Vendor: MandrakeSoft |
| Release: 0.1mdk | Build date: Sun Mar 18 04:34:09 2001 |
| Group: System/Configuration/Other | Build host: kenobi.mandrakesoft.com |
| Size: 549438 | Source RPM: Bastille-1.2.0.pre17-0.1mdk.src.rpm |
| Packager: Jay Beale <jay@mandrakesoft.com> | |
| Summary: Bastille tightens security on a Mandrake or Red Hat Linux system. | |
Bastille Linux is a security hardening program for Mandrake and Red Hat Linux. If run in the preferred Interactive mode, it can teach you a good deal about Security while personalizing your system security state. If run in the quicker Automated mode, it can quickly tigten your machine, but not nearly as effectively (since user/sysadmin education is an important step!) To run: Best: InteractiveBastille Good: BastilleChooser (under X) AutomatedBastille (under Curses) [deprecated]
GPL
* Sat Mar 17 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re17-0.1mdk
- added msec fileperms support
- cleaned up requires code - several bugfixes
- more bugfixes
- enhanced API.pm functions to support globbing
* Tue Mar 13 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re15-0.1mdk
- added Spong's hack to BastilleChooser to let you specify
security/paranoia level on the command line.
* Mon Mar 12 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re14-0.1mdk
- Added more pre-written configuration templates
- added Spong's BastilleChooser program to choose/modify the templates based on user input
- added Paul's hack to Curses interface so it reads in previously-written
configuration if one exists.
* Sun Mar 11 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re13-0.1mdk
- applied PeterW's "make question pruning optional" patch
- applied a whole lot of other PeterW changes (details coming)
* Sat Mar 10 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re12-0.1mdk
- Fixed requirements bugs
- Updated Questions database: suid questions won't get asked if
requisite binaries aren't suid
* Sat Mar 10 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re11-0.1mdk
- Re-worked requirements language
* Wed Feb 21 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re9-0.4mdk
- Fixed stupid date error in spec file
* Wed Feb 21 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re9-0.3mdk
- removed the specs for Bastille-perl-Tk and Bastille-perl-Curses and
wrote the virtual provide/require rpm The Right Way.
* Wed Feb 21 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re9-0.2mdk
- added a virtual rpm to require perl-Tk OR perl-Curses
* Mon Feb 19 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re9-0.1mdk
- fixed firewall bug by hacking Questions.txt.
* Sun Feb 18 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re8-0.1mdk
- refixed BastilleBackEnd @INC bug ...
- fixed bug where Bastille fails to properly detect Mandrake and Immunix versions.
Longstanding, stupid and dependent on ordering.
- changed API::B_place to suit the new file locations
- fixed tiny bug in API::B_hash_comment and uncomment.
- updated Pete's scripts, modules and Questions.txt.
- fixed bug where Bastille fails to account for MandrakeSoft's weird naming scheme for
their distro (Linux Mandrake)
- other misc bugs
* Sun Feb 18 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re7-0.1mdk
- Fixed InteractiveBastille bug
- Forced X (tk) mode on Interface unless user specifically uses -c flag.
- -c flag on GUI/TUI checks for perl-Curses module.
* Sun Feb 18 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re6-0.1mdk
- Removed .pl's from program names and changed BackEnd script name
* Sun Feb 18 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re5-0.1mdk
- Bugfixes from Keith Buck.
- Changed README to be more appropriate to new system.
- Added PeterW's netfilter script, so bastille-firewall loads the "right"
script for the given kernel.
- Fixed AutomatedBastille so it works!
* Thu Feb 15 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re4-0.1mdk
- Added install script (so developers can hack without dealing with RPM's.
- Added Greg K's diff to support Immunix OS's.
- Altered specfile to not require Curses. Thus, force people to use X
interface for now.
* Thu Feb 15 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re3-0.1mdk
- Added Peter's IPCHAINS compatibility diff, to support 2.4 kernels until we
get true Netfilter support
- Added perl-Tk requires code
- Fixed UndoBastille problems -- it runs now. Darn it Sweth!!!!
* Wed Feb 14 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re2-0.1mdk
- Fit to RPM, hacked file system locations (1.2.0.pre2)
* Wed Feb 14 2001 Jay Beale <jay@mandrakesoft.com> 1.2.0.pre1-0.1mdk
- Built the first alpha-quality RPM to allow cooker testing.
-
- Bastille Linux's "real" changelog can be found at
- http://www.bastille-linux.org/Changelog
-
- This Changelog is specific to this RPM.
/etc/Bastille /usr/lib/Bastille /usr/lib/Bastille/API.pm /usr/lib/Bastille/AccountSecurity.pm /usr/lib/Bastille/Apache.pm /usr/lib/Bastille/BootSecurity.pm /usr/lib/Bastille/ConfigureMiscPAM.pm /usr/lib/Bastille/DNS.pm /usr/lib/Bastille/DisableUserTools.pm /usr/lib/Bastille/FTP.pm /usr/lib/Bastille/FilePermissions.pm /usr/lib/Bastille/IPCHAINS.pm /usr/lib/Bastille/Logging.pm /usr/lib/Bastille/MiscellaneousDaemons.pm /usr/lib/Bastille/Printing.pm /usr/lib/Bastille/RemoteAccess.pm /usr/lib/Bastille/SecureInetd.pm /usr/lib/Bastille/Sendmail.pm /usr/lib/Bastille/TMPDIR.pm /usr/lib/perl5/site_perl/Bastille_Curses.pm /usr/lib/perl5/site_perl/Bastille_Tk.pm /usr/lib/perl5/site_perl/Curses/Widgets.pm /usr/sbin/AutomatedBastille /usr/sbin/BastilleBackEnd /usr/sbin/BastilleChooser /usr/sbin/InteractiveBastille /usr/sbin/UndoBastille /usr/share/Bastille/Credits /usr/share/Bastille/Questions.txt /usr/share/Bastille/ServerLax.config /usr/share/Bastille/ServerModerate.config /usr/share/Bastille/ServerParanoia.config /usr/share/Bastille/WorkstationLax.config /usr/share/Bastille/WorkstationModerate.config /usr/share/Bastille/WorkstationParanoia.config /usr/share/Bastille/bastille-firewall /usr/share/Bastille/bastille-firewall-reset /usr/share/Bastille/bastille-firewall-schedule /usr/share/Bastille/bastille-firewall.cfg /usr/share/Bastille/bastille-ipchains /usr/share/Bastille/bastille-netfilter /usr/share/Bastille/bastille-tmpdir-defense.sh /usr/share/Bastille/bastille-tmpdir.csh /usr/share/Bastille/bastille-tmpdir.sh /usr/share/Bastille/ifup-local /usr/share/Bastille/mandrake_perm.0 /usr/share/Bastille/mandrake_perm.1 /usr/share/Bastille/mandrake_perm.2 /usr/share/Bastille/mandrake_perm.3 /usr/share/Bastille/mandrake_perm.4 /usr/share/Bastille/mandrake_perm.5 /usr/share/doc/Bastille-1.2.0.pre17 /usr/share/doc/Bastille-1.2.0.pre17/COPYING /usr/share/doc/Bastille-1.2.0.pre17/Changelog /usr/share/doc/Bastille-1.2.0.pre17/Credits /usr/share/doc/Bastille-1.2.0.pre17/README /usr/share/doc/Bastille-1.2.0.pre17/VERSION /usr/share/doc/Bastille-1.2.0.pre17/readme.automate /usr/share/doc/Bastille-1.2.0.pre17/readme.ftp /usr/share/doc/Bastille-1.2.0.pre17/readme.interfaces /usr/share/doc/Bastille-1.2.0.pre17/readme.patch
Generated by rpm2html 1.8.1
Fabrice Bellet, Wed Jun 19 23:04:57 2013